Job Summary

Reporting to the Senior Director of Information and Data Systems and working in partnership with the Associate Director of Information Systems and Reporting, the Database Services Manager supports the philanthropic advancement of the enterprise through the effective use of database systems, managing donor, alumni, and other constituent records and serving as the lead auditor of data integrity standards. Under the Senior Director's supervision, this position serves the Division and enterprise as the primary point of contact for data integrity inquiry and data collection, lists, and ad hoc end-user reports. This position also assists with system training, policy and procedure development and ensuring high levels of data accuracy and integrity are maintained by enforcing data entry controls, conducting regular data hygiene procedures and data updates, data imports and performing continual data audits with staff training and corrective training / review.

Responsibilities

The responsibilities include but are not limited to :

  • Manage the performance, integrity and security of donor and constituent databases and related management information systems and communication systems. Develops and recommends data quality audits and reporting to assess integrity and implements improvements. Develops and implement data input quality control processes to ensure efficient, accurate and complete data entry.
  • Analyzes data requests to determine the needs of users and responds to ad hoc information requests from end users. Interacts with end-users of data to design and produce lists and reports that effectively meet their needs. Creates and maintains database tools such as queries, exports, and reports to generate lists and reports for end users. Manipulates, edits, and combines data from various resources (i.e. MS Excel, Raiser's Edge) to generate accurate and comprehensive lists and reports.
  • Develops and documents relevant business processes for users of new or upgraded systems and provides customer support in the training and proper use of systems various Blackbaud other systems and tools used in Advancement. Builds and maintains data dictionary and relevant code tables for Advancement systems.
  • Maintains interfaces between donor, alumni and university information systems. Executes data imports / exports and communicates with external data stewards (i.e. Human Resources, Registrar, DCM, IE, etc.) to facilitate accurate and consistent data feeds, as appropriate.
  • Performs regular data updates and appending procedures utilizing a variety of sources (i.e. NCOA updates, email appends, phone appends) following postal standards and best practices.
  • Maintain relationships with hardware, software and data subscriptions vendors, staying current on technology trends. Plan and implement technological upgrades and enhancements; reviews, tracking and related data analysis in collaboration with the Associate Director of Information Systems and Reporting
  • Develops recommended standards for appeals, tracking use and monitoring performance of appeals, constituent outreach, and alumni / donor events.
  • Other duties as assigned

Required Qualifications

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in Computer Science, Information Science, Business Management or related field and three years of experience in data analysis, reporting, or database systems management, preferably in a non-profit or higher education setting.

Preferred Qualifications

Master's degree from an accredited college or university in Computer Science, Information Science, Business management, or related field, and two years of experience in data analysis, reporting, or database systems management, preferably in a non-profit or higher education setting.

Blackbaud certification a plus (bCRE).
